Role Summary:
The engineering team is responsible for the design and development of all components of the global distribution solution, the app software, and the backend software and services.
Primarily using the latest technologies you will be responsible for the design and development of next-generation solutions, involving mobile phone applications and web-based administrative tools.
Essential Responsibilities:
· Experience building consumer-facing single-page applications.
· Experience developing rich, interactive, and well-performing user interfaces using frameworks like Java Technologies..
· Deep knowledge and experience in Microservices
· Deep knowledge and experience in Reactjs or Nodejs
· Deep knowledge of Spring boot,Rest Api
· Experience running microservices in leading cloud infrastructure like AWS/ Azure/ GCP.
· Expertise in object-oriented programming, data structures, algorithms and design patterns
· Experience writing unit tests.
· You must be self-motivated, conscientious, and dependable.
· You must be an excellent, open and respectful communicator, both written and spoken.
Nice to have Competencies
· Experience using CI/CD environments
· Practical experience of Test Driven Development (TDD)
· Experience developing mobile apps.
· Experiences using NoSQL databases
Job Type: Full-time
Salary: Up to ₹2,500,000.00 per year
Benefits:
Schedule:
Ability to commute/relocate:
Application Question(s):
Experience: